Almost every important conversation on a product team is one of two questions. A number moved, and why. Or we changed something, and did it work. AI made the mechanical half of both easy. It will tell you conversion is down 4 points in a minute, and that the number went up after your launch in seconds. What it will not tell you is that the drop lives entirely on one phone model, that the product never got worse and the mix of visitors just changed, or that a holiday sale is the real reason the line climbed. That judgment is still yours. These four guides are about that judgment.
